Finnish Adverbs

This is a list of adverbs in Finnish. This includes adverbs of time, place, manner and frequency. Which sums up most of what you need for daily use.

Now: nyt
Later: myöhemmin
Tonight: tänä iltana
Last night: viime yönä
This morning: tänä aamuna
Yesterday: eilen
Today: tänään
Tomorrow: huomenna
Next week: ensi viikolla
Already: jo
Recently: äskettäin
Lately: viime aikoina
Soon: pian
Immediately: heti, välittömästi
Still: edelleen, yhä
Yet: vielä

After the above adverbs of time, now we move on to adverbs of place.

Here: täällä
There: siellä
Everywhere: kaikkialla
Anywhere: missä vain

Now adverbs of manners, used to describe how something happens. They are usually placed after the main verb.

Carefully: huolellisesti
Alone: yksin
Very: hyvin
Really: todella
Quickly: nopeasti
Slowly: hitaasti
Almost: melkein
Together: yhdessä

These are adverbs of frequency, which are used to answer the question "how often?".

Always: aina
Sometimes: joskus
Rarely: harvoin
Never: ei koskaan
